Transaction 38254344765aeb2efc2c331e480b42c1df5e38a9a7f1dceabb6e95c107f0e598

1 Input
2 Outputs
  • 38254344765aeb2efc2c331e480b42c1df5e38a9a7f1dceabb6e95c107f0e598:0
  • value  4026214
    address  162C6M46dowbvqFh4MjL7GHWC12sHNg4Xp
  • 38254344765aeb2efc2c331e480b42c1df5e38a9a7f1dceabb6e95c107f0e598:1
  • value  2758000
    address  1CNWFdxQVWfHsPZQhsnVUdPvLYWGnkUSf6